"Patterns cannot be welded. There are some patterns which cannot accept or no overlaps." message appearing on the LCD. What does it mean?

The message appears when you are welding patterns.
 

  • The patterns do not overlap. Rearrange them so the selected patterns overlap. Unifying the pattern, instead, can be an alternative editing method depending on your project.
     
  • A pattern that has a seam allowance is selected. Deactivate the seam allowance setting and weld the patterns.
     
  • An open shape is selected as a pattern. Only closed shapes can be welded. Unifying the pattern, instead, can be an alternative editing method depending on your project.

 

Perform the necessary operation according to the instructions or the solution described.
